Model, Static, Wright Model D

Air and Space Museum

    Object Details

    Model Maker

    Charles J. Newcomb

    Physical Description

    Wood and cloth exhibit model of a Wright Model D single inline engine, tow pusher propeller, single-seat, biplane aircraft in overall silver color scheme. 1:16 scale. 1958.

    Credit Line

    Model by Charles Newcomb, 1958

    Date

    1958
